Most of the world's largest flowers (genus Rafflesia) are now on the brink of extinction
Societal Impact Statement Rafflesia is the genus that contains the world's largest flowers. Despite their global appeal, most of the 42 known species are now at risk of extinction. Urgent action is needed to protect these remarkable flowers.
